Tilt and Turn Windows

Tilt-turn windows are similar to doors that open and provide numerous advanced features, such as healthy ventilation, unobstructed views and easy cleaning. They are available in a vast range of sizes and can be used on all floors of your home.

Unlike casement windows, tilt and turn windows are able to open inwards which shields the window's hardware from weather degradation. They also offer more design options.

Security

With a simple twist, tilt and turn windows can be opened just like doors, or tilted inwards to provide airflow. They offer high levels of protection against harsh weather conditions and offer excellent resistance to burglary. They also conform to European RC2 burglar-proof requirements and are superior to North American casement windows.

Their multi-locking system is the secret to their exceptional safety. It locks the window sash into the frame. When the window is in the closed position, five steel locking pins move into metal rails inside the frame to pull the vent shut. This prevents unauthorised entry. This kind of system is also better protected from elements than sliding hinge mechanisms used in crank style casement windows because they do not expose the hardware to rain or sun which can cause damage over time.

Another important feature of tilt and turn windows is that they don't open to the outside, eliminating the possibility of wind pushing them open. This can be a real issue with some larger windows, especially those on higher floors, where the wind pressure can be quite powerful. Furthermore, opening outwards could be dangerous for people with mobility issues.

Maintenance

They resemble casement windows but they have hinges that let them to open in two different ways. They can be tilted outwards as windows with casement frames to allow ventilation or they can be flipped inwards by side hinges so that cleaning is made easier. This makes them ideal for modern homes, allowing the requirements of egress, and even fire regulations in bedrooms or basements.

A poor installation can lead to problems, even though tilt and turn windows aren't necessarily defective. This could be due to problems with smooth shutting and opening and air or moisture leakages as well as hardware issues. Most of these problems are easily fixed by adjusting the sash, and then following the correct opening procedures.

The tilt and turn window mechanism is hidden within the frame profile instead of being visible, as it is with traditional casement windows. This protects the mechanism from the elements and ensures it is running smoothly over time. They are also less vulnerable to clogging by dust, which can often snag or jam other window hinges of different types. The tilt and turn design is more tolerant to bad weather particularly when it is opened in the tilted position.
